I'm puzzled ..........somebody has informed me that you can't zone a subset of the tape drives in a virtual partition HP ESL 712e Libary.
They are saying you get everything i.e all media servers see all the tape drives.  This sounds very messy to me.
From what I have told  these libraries have a NSR controller from which control ls at least two (FC connected) tape drives. 
 
You should be able to zone subsets of tape drives, in the same partition, to be shared between a group of media servers.
Having each server/HBA with 15+ tape drives connected in my opinion not best practise. 
 
Is possible to have media a group of media servers see only a selection of tape so that they can be shared amongst themselves?
If this is possible what is the granularity?  Individual tape drivers or at the NSR level level?
